<p>I thought I would share with you our meal plans while we are there so you can see that eating whole foods is still possible even though you are away from home. <span id="more-508"></span></p>
<p>I am using protein bars from Precision Nutrition&#8217;s original cookbook <a href="http://www.precisionnutrition.com/cmd.php?Clk=1894075">Precision Nutrition</a> and their newest cookbook, <a href="http://www.precisionnutrition.com/cmd.php?Clk=1894076">Gourmet Nutrition </a></p>
<p>Since we are leaving really early in the morning on Friday (not early for me, but for everyone else), I will be making boiled eggs the night before. After peeling them I will store them in the fridge for the next morning&#8217;s breakfast. All the protein bars will be made Wednesday since I have no boot camps that day and can get a lot of cooking done.</p>
<p>We also have a cooler that can be plugged into the car adapter or a regular outlet. So we will be taking this with us for some of the things that need to stay cold. Our hotel may or may not have a fridge so I am planning ahead.</p>
<p>We also plan on eating out for dinner after we pick up the babies on Friday and Saturday.</p>
<p>Here&#8217;s the plan for both days:</p>
<p>6 am: Boiled Eggs and Fruit (on the road food)<br />
9 am: Banana Nut Squares (Gourmet Nutrition) for snacks until lunch time.<br />
Noon: In Hotel Room &#8211; Grilled Chicken Salads/Nuts/Fruit OR All Natural turkey breast deli meat wrapped up in cheese slices/Nuts/Fruit<br />
3 pm: Granola Bars (Gourmet Nutrition) for snacks until dinner<br />
6 pm: Pick up little ones and head out to a restaurant for dinner</p>
<p>Our hotel has a workout room, but as usual, it is all cardio equipment (gag me!). So, I will bring along a trusty kettlebell and do a workout in the hotel room. I&#8217;ll try and get one of the kids to video tape it so you can see what can be done even though your away from home.</p>
